T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- The plan to tear down Lebak Bulus Stadium to be turn it into a depot station for the mass rapid transit (MRT) is awaiting Governor Joko Widodo's instruction. "Once we have the order to tear it down, we will demolish it," Head of Jakarta Youth and Sports Department Ratiyono said on Saturday.
Ratiyono said that as long as there is no instruction, the stadium can still be used as the headquarters of Jakarta's football club, the Persija.
The stadium needs to be sacrificed for the MRT depot that will stretch from Lebak Bulus to the Hotel Indonesia roundabout. To date, the work is still hampered by bureaucracy.
Head of the Jakarta Transportation Agency Udar Pristono said there has been no progress on the relocation of Lebak Bulus Terminal, which is located next to the stadium.
Meanwhile, Joko Widodo said the Lebak Bulus Stadium can be torn down. "That matter (the demolition of Lebak Bulus Stadium) is clear, no problem," he said yesterday. He said the demolition had been approved by Minister of Youth and Sports Roy Suryo.
Regarding the matter, the governor hopes the president director of PT MRT Jakarta, Dono Bustami, will work faster on the MRT project. He said he would not hesitate to "take off" Dono if he is unable to meet the target.
